.flac files not working in Windows Media Player...

ARGH!!!! I have the limited edition of Lamb of God's Wrath, but I can't play it because WMP doesn't support .flac files. I downloaded the codecs for .ogg and .flac files, and .ogg plays fine, but .flac won't play at all.

What's wrong?

Whacker
02-28-2009, 12:28
It didn't get installed right, or you installed the wrong thing.

On this page (http://flac.sourceforge.net/download.html), try installing this (http://downloads.sourceforge.net/flac/flac-1.2.1b.exe) if you are using XP. If you are using Vista you may need to do this (http://www.hydrogenaudio.org/forums/index.php?showtopic=52353). Reboot after installing.



Alternatively you could just install something like the K-lite Codec pack (http://www.codecguide.com/download_kl.htm), which installs a snootload of things and includes Media Player Classic, which IMO is far better than WMP.

Disclaimer - Be warned that there is a chance it could hose up your machine in terms of what it installs, some games don't play well with it (like FF7, and some older games).
